Why Do My Cookies Burn On The Bottom And Stay Raw On Top Solutions

Baking cookies should be a joyful process—creamy butter, sweet vanilla, and the anticipation of golden-brown treats fresh from the oven. But nothing is more frustrating than pulling out a tray only to find cookies that are charred underneath and doughy on top. This common baking issue affects both beginners and experienced bakers alike. The good news: it's almost always fixable with a few strategic adjustments. Understanding why this happens—and how to correct it—is essential for achieving evenly baked, perfectly textured cookies every time.

The root cause lies in heat distribution. When the bottom of your cookie receives too much direct or intense heat while the top remains underexposed, you end up with an unbalanced bake. Several factors contribute to this imbalance, from your oven’s performance to the type of baking sheet you use. By addressing each variable methodically, you can eliminate burnt bottoms and raw centers for good.

Understanding Heat Distribution in Your Oven

Ovens don’t always deliver consistent heat, even if they appear to be functioning normally. Most home ovens have hot spots—areas where heat concentrates more than others. In many cases, the heating element at the bottom of the oven emits intense radiant heat, which directly impacts the underside of your cookies. If your oven runs hotter than the set temperature or heats unevenly, the bottom of the cookie will cook faster than the top, leading to burning before the center sets.

Additionally, convection vs. conventional ovens behave differently. Convection ovens circulate hot air, promoting even baking, while conventional ovens rely on ambient heat, often resulting in greater temperature variation. Baking on the lower rack worsens the problem by placing the cookies closer to the primary heat source.

Tip: Always preheat your oven fully—never place cookies in a cold or warming oven. A proper preheat ensures stable temperatures from the moment baking begins.

Common Causes and Their Solutions

Several interrelated issues lead to uneven baking. Addressing them systematically improves results significantly.

1. Incorrect Oven Rack Position

Placing the baking sheet too close to the bottom heating element exposes the underside of cookies to excessive radiant heat. For even baking, position the rack in the center of the oven. This allows heat to surround the cookies more uniformly and prevents one side from overcooking.

2. Using Dark or Thin Baking Sheets

Dark metal pans absorb heat more quickly than light-colored ones, increasing the risk of scorching the base. Similarly, thin sheets warp under heat and conduct temperature inconsistently. Opt for heavy-duty, light-colored aluminum baking sheets. They reflect heat rather than absorbing it, promoting gradual, even browning.

3. Oven Temperature Inaccuracy

Many household ovens run hotter or cooler than their dials suggest. An inaccurate thermostat can cause cookies to burn before the recipe’s suggested time elapses. Use an independent oven thermometer to verify actual temperature. If discrepancies exceed 25°F (14°C), consider calibrating your oven or adjusting the set temperature manually.

“Even professional kitchens recalibrate their ovens monthly. Home bakers should test theirs at least twice a year.” — Chef Marcus Tran, Pastry Instructor at New York Culinary Institute

4. Overcrowding the Pan

When cookies are placed too close together, steam becomes trapped between them, slowing surface drying and preventing proper rise. This leads to soft tops while the undersides continue to brown from direct pan contact. Leave at least 2 inches (5 cm) between each dough ball to ensure airflow and even cooking.

5. Dough Composition and Chilling

Warm dough spreads rapidly when it hits a hot pan, creating thin edges that burn easily. Chilling cookie dough for at least 30 minutes—or up to 72 hours—slows spread, maintains thickness, and allows for more uniform heat penetration. Recipes high in butter or sugar also tend to caramelize faster on the bottom; chilling helps counteract this.

Solutions That Work: A Step-by-Step Guide

Follow this sequence to diagnose and fix the issue permanently:

  1. Verify oven temperature using an oven-safe thermometer. Place it in the center of the middle rack and preheat for at least 20 minutes. Note any variance from the set temperature.
  2. Switch to light-colored, heavyweight baking sheets. Avoid nonstick finishes if possible—they often darken over time and increase heat absorption.
  3. Position the oven rack in the center. Never bake cookies on the lowest level unless the recipe specifically requires it (e.g., pizza cookies).
  4. Line your pan with parchment paper or a silicone baking mat. These create a slight insulating barrier and prevent sticking without adding extra fat that accelerates browning.
  5. Chill your dough thoroughly. Refrigerate for a minimum of 30 minutes before scooping and baking.
  6. Rotate the pan halfway through baking. Turn the tray 180 degrees to compensate for hot spots and promote even color development.
  7. Test for doneness correctly. Look for golden edges and a slightly soft center. The top may still look underdone, but residual heat will finish the process after removal.
Tip: If your oven has a \"bake\" and \"convection bake\" setting, try using convection at a reduced temperature (reduce by 25°F / 14°C) for more even results.

Do’s and Don’ts: Baking Sheet Comparison Table

Factor Do ✅ Don’t ❌
Pan Color Light aluminum or shiny steel Dark nonstick or black-coated pans
Pan Thickness Heavy-gauge, warp-resistant Thin, flimsy sheets
Lining Parchment paper or silicone mat Bare pan or greased surface
Rack Position Middle rack Bottom rack
Dough State Chilled, firm Room temperature or warm

Real Example: Fixing Sarah’s Chocolate Chip Disaster

Sarah loved baking but struggled with her signature chocolate chip cookies. Despite following a trusted recipe, she consistently pulled trays from the oven with blackened bases and gooey centers. Frustrated, she posted in a baking forum asking for help. Members asked about her equipment and process. She revealed she used old dark nonstick pans, skipped preheating, and baked on the bottom rack “to get more crunch.”

She tried three changes: switching to new light-colored pans, using parchment paper, and moving the rack to the center. She also began preheating properly and chilling her dough for 45 minutes. On her next batch, the cookies emerged golden all around, with crisp edges and soft interiors. Her son said, “These taste like bakery cookies!” The transformation came not from changing the recipe, but from mastering the mechanics of baking.

Expert Tips for Consistent Results

  • Use an oven thermometer—it’s the most underrated tool in home baking. Digital models with remote alerts are especially helpful.
  • Avoid glass or ceramic pans unless specified. They retain heat longer and can cause over-browning on the bottom.
  • Don’t open the oven too early. Wait until at least the 8-minute mark to check, as sudden temperature drops disrupt baking chemistry.
  • Let cookies rest on the hot pan for 2–3 minutes after removing from the oven. This allows carryover cooking to set the center without burning the base.
  • Double-panning (placing one baking sheet on top of another) adds insulation and slows bottom heat transfer—a trick used in commercial kitchens.

Frequently Asked Questions

Can I use a cooling rack to prevent burnt bottoms?

No—cooling racks are for post-bake cooling, not baking itself. Placing dough directly on a rack would cause it to fall through. However, elevating your baking sheet slightly with a rack inside the oven (as in convection mode) can improve air circulation.

Why do my cookies burn only sometimes?

Inconsistent results often point to fluctuating oven temperatures, varying dough temperatures, or differences in pan material. One batch might use a chilled dough and a light pan; the next could be warm dough on a dark pan. Standardizing tools and prep eliminates randomness.

Is my oven broken if cookies keep burning?

Not necessarily. Most ovens drift in calibration over time. Try testing with an external thermometer before assuming mechanical failure. Many modern ovens allow manual calibration via the control panel settings.

Final Checklist Before Baking

Run through this list before every batch to avoid repeat mistakes:

  • ✅ Oven fully preheated with verified temperature
  • ✅ Middle rack position selected
  • ✅ Light-colored, heavyweight baking sheet used
  • ✅ Parchment paper or silicone mat in place
  • ✅ Dough chilled for at least 30 minutes
  • ✅ Cookies spaced 2 inches apart
  • ✅ Timer set and pan scheduled for mid-bake rotation
